![]() | Guitar Soloing Basics - Guitar Book/Online Audio Techniques, Scales, Theory and Lots of Licks for Playing Lead Guitar in a Variety of Styles Series: Guitar Educational Instrument: Guitar Media: Book - TAB/Online Audio Publication Date: 07-01-2017 Author: Jeff Clementi Publisher: Hal Leonard This detailed book and audio guide uses an easy-to-understand, systematic teaching approach. With loads of scales, licks, solos and essential lead techniques, you will build your improvisation skills and knowledge, and with the hundreds of audio demonstration tracks, play-along backing tracks for jamming, and easy-to-read rhythm tab notation provided, you'll be burning up the fretboard in no time! Includes: many scales and modes; bending techniques; hammer-ons, pull-offs, and slides; double stops; vibrato; hundreds of licks; modal soloing; chordal soloing; and more. The audio is accessed online using the unique code inside each book and can be streamed or downloaded. The audio files include PLAYBACK+, a multi-functional audio player that allows you to slow down audio without changing pitch, set loop points, change keys, and pan left or right. Width: 9" Length: 12" 96 pages |
